Is the FBI now looking south of the border? Law enforcement sources tell multiple outlets that the FBI has contacted Mexican authorities in connection with the disappearance of Nancy Guthrie, even though Sheriff Chris Nanos has repeatedly stated there is no evidence she was taken to Mexico. In this episode of Drop Dead Serious, Ashleigh Banfield breaks down the conflicting statements about Mexico and dives into the truth about eerie Google searches tied to the Nancy Guthrie mystery, including records showing searches for Nancy’s address, Google image lookups of her home, and even searches for Savannah Guthrie’s salary in the days and months leading up to her disappearance.
